Commit Graph

  • 93f879082a fix field name in comment cosmonaut 2024-09-07 08:26:42 -0700
  • a30f39a4b2 include files with required types directly Maia 2024-09-07 17:20:59 +0200
  • 741baa0dbe rename bindingIndex to binding_index cosmonaut 2024-09-07 08:14:37 -0700
  • 58711251e9 document binding structs cosmonaut 2024-09-07 08:12:42 -0700
  • c9019454ec rename binding parameters in metal.m cosmonaut 2024-09-07 08:12:25 -0700
  • 2116753739 more documentation, and rename vertex binding fields cosmonaut 2024-09-07 08:01:27 -0700
  • cf9613fe63 The GPU log category ate one of the SDL reserved categories Sam Lantinga 2024-09-07 07:57:29 -0700
  • a01e8a5e10 The GPU log category ate one of the SDL reserved categories Sam Lantinga 2024-09-07 07:53:10 -0700
  • 0b3b07c3ce Add Wayland tearing hint hwsmm 2024-09-07 22:10:10 +0900
  • 1849205733 Fix GDK builds after renames done in #10730 Daniel Ludwig 2024-09-07 10:14:02 +0200
  • 0a44ea1b0b Amend use of non-standard compiler syntax Daniel Ludwig 2024-09-06 17:34:24 +0200
  • 0a8bf663b7 Fix VisualC project filter Daniel Ludwig 2024-09-06 10:46:42 +0200
  • 668abbf57a Fix GDK builds after renames done in #10730 Daniel Ludwig 2024-09-07 10:14:02 +0200
  • ce1619f456 Amend use of non-standard compiler syntax Daniel Ludwig 2024-09-06 17:34:24 +0200
  • f7c8bdfdb0 Fix VisualC project filter Daniel Ludwig 2024-09-06 10:46:42 +0200
  • ed97b85a86 GPU: Document all structs up to the binding structs cosmonaut 2024-09-06 18:28:48 -0700
  • 1d59be67fc Fixed crash if PIPEWIRE_PREFERRED_Init() fails and then pipewire is used anyway Sam Lantinga 2024-09-06 17:26:45 -0700
  • f42da35ef9 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-06 23:39:48 +0000
  • 9730f62e8c
    GPU: Rename struct members and parameters for SDL3 naming conventions (#10730) Caleb Cornett 2024-09-06 18:38:23 -0500
  • 86fd6ab824 Remove BOM from sysgpu, fix casing for internal resource tracking functions Caleb Cornett 2024-09-06 18:23:59 -0500
  • 6471d9b1ef Rename consistency Evan Hemsley 2024-09-06 15:58:08 -0700
  • 951e4a2fa9 GPU: Rename struct members and parameters for SDL3 naming conventions Caleb Cornett 2024-09-05 21:49:58 -0500
  • e21f70c593 pipewire : check minimum client library version early Timothee Besset 2024-09-06 16:16:43 -0500
  • 252d60404b pipewire : check minimum client library version early Timothee Besset 2024-09-06 16:16:43 -0500
  • 845855d657
    Revert "stdinc: Document more symbols." Ryan C. Gordon 2024-09-06 15:33:27 -0400
  • c93f76436f
    stdinc: Document more symbols. Ryan C. Gordon 2024-09-06 15:30:56 -0400
  • 73b294cb1c
    SDL_platform_defines.h: Added documentation, and a little whitespace. Ryan C. Gordon 2024-09-06 15:09:29 -0400
  • 4c8357a37d Clarified why the WINDOWS driver is lower than the RAWINPUT driver Sam Lantinga 2024-09-06 11:27:51 -0700
  • 66b4c080c0 Clarified why the WGI driver is lower than the WINDOWS driver Sam Lantinga 2024-09-06 11:25:57 -0700
  • 00a7191f67 SDL_XINPUT_Enabled() returns false until XInput DLL is successfully loaded Sam Lantinga 2024-09-06 11:19:19 -0700
  • f5ed158d1f SDL_XINPUT_Enabled() returns false until XInput DLL is successfully loaded Sam Lantinga 2024-09-06 11:19:19 -0700
  • 8f46cb771c SDL_XINPUT_Enabled() returns false until XInput DLL is successfully loaded Sam Lantinga 2024-09-06 11:19:19 -0700
  • d53b22e8f0 Fixed race condition at startup that could cause a crash in the XInput driver Sam Lantinga 2024-09-06 10:15:16 -0700
  • 6da97c63da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-06 17:29:28 +0000
  • ac08dde1b2 windows: Clean out things that should be using `defined(SDL_PLATFORM_WINDOWS)`. Ryan C. Gordon 2024-09-05 23:59:23 -0400
  • 154452a726 winrt: Removed WinRT/Windows Phone/UWP support. Ryan C. Gordon 2024-09-05 23:36:16 -0400
  • 5aadfd4eaf Fixed race condition at startup that could cause a crash in the XInput driver Sam Lantinga 2024-09-06 10:15:16 -0700
  • 6d7c211faf Fixed race condition at startup that could cause a crash in the XInput driver Sam Lantinga 2024-09-06 10:15:16 -0700
  • 831acc2c50
    windows: Clean out things that should be using `defined(SDL_PLATFORM_WINDOWS)`. Ryan C. Gordon 2024-09-05 23:59:23 -0400
  • 8155282935
    winrt: Removed WinRT/Windows Phone/UWP support. Ryan C. Gordon 2024-09-05 23:36:16 -0400
  • 6e5bd58c4c Include the Steam controller driver on Android Sam Lantinga 2024-09-06 09:14:42 -0700
  • 1381cc8554 Add a step to fix generated shader code Sam Lantinga 2024-09-06 09:09:01 -0700
  • 104642ffe7 Sorted API symbols Sam Lantinga 2024-09-06 08:57:40 -0700
  • 4c382aafcd Fixed building on Raspberry Pi Sam Lantinga 2024-09-06 08:54:05 -0700
  • 360bc667a8 SDL_Log: restore SDL2's SDL_LogCategory order Anonymous Maarten 2024-09-06 16:08:20 +0200
  • e52bc952ca SDL_Log: restore SDL2's SDL_LogCategory order Anonymous Maarten 2024-09-06 16:08:20 +0200
  • 26728c321f SDL_test: add include for SDLTest_CommonState Anonymous Maarten 2024-09-06 14:23:08 +0200
  • b4c3df1189 SDL_test: whitespace header fixes Anonymous Maarten 2024-09-06 03:21:57 +0200
  • db96ddca34 SDL_test: use SDLCALL calling convention Anonymous Maarten 2024-09-06 03:21:13 +0200
  • 3685ab078d SDL_test: whitespace header fixes Anonymous Maarten 2024-09-06 03:21:57 +0200
  • eebec4b570 SDL_test: use SDLCALL calling convention Anonymous Maarten 2024-09-06 03:21:13 +0200
  • 379aea5c2d Fixed warnings building with Visual Studio Sam Lantinga 2024-09-05 20:09:48 -0700
  • abc56fb223 Fixed warnings building with Visual Studio Sam Lantinga 2024-09-05 20:09:48 -0700
  • 8edb901724 Fixed crashes in Metal renderer due to ARC releasing references on random memory in newly allocated structs Sam Lantinga 2024-09-05 19:48:33 -0700
  • e7969553f8 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-06 02:17:29 +0000
  • 702ed83f72 Initialize interface structures so they can be extended in the future Sam Lantinga 2024-09-05 16:28:48 -0700
  • 434193d153 testmultiaudio: initialize audio through SDL_test framework Anonymous Maarten 2024-09-02 01:46:24 +0200
  • 102b3b480b SDL_test: move argument parsing into SDL_test Anonymous Maarten 2024-09-01 23:18:36 +0200
  • 09af4a8086 SDL_test: make argument parsing extendable Anonymous Maarten 2024-06-22 00:51:56 +0200
  • 396dd16471 SDL_test: Remove unused common_usage_* static char pointers Anonymous Maarten 2024-06-21 23:25:23 +0200
  • 872608b8af Don't allocate in SDLTest_GenerateRunSeed Anonymous Maarten 2024-06-21 21:01:35 +0200
  • 2f4b2df595 SDL_test: pass data pointer to unit tests Anonymous Maarten 2024-09-01 17:51:04 +0200
  • 177f451e71 Initialize interface structures so they can be extended in the future Sam Lantinga 2024-09-05 16:28:48 -0700
  • 741c04b339 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-05 23:36:17 +0000
  • baa1a5e2f4 Add SDL_strpbrk Anonymous Maarten 2024-09-02 14:13:54 +0200
  • 55934bc85e include: add SDL_RESTRICT for restricted pointer aliasing Anonymous Maarten 2024-09-02 14:12:02 +0200
  • 2d4eb29c37
    Add SDL_SetGPUBlendConstants, SDL_SetGPUStencilReference (#10704) Caleb Cornett 2024-09-05 17:41:23 -0500
  • 04a732881a Add a test to verify structure alignment Sam Lantinga 2024-09-05 14:22:39 -0700
  • 98044b1dbf Add SDL_SetGPUBlendConstants, SDL_SetGPUStencilReference Caleb Cornett 2024-09-04 21:08:34 -0500
  • 49a333487b Add a test to verify structure alignment Sam Lantinga 2024-09-05 14:22:39 -0700
  • 4365d3f570 Added padding as needed to fix structure alignment Sam Lantinga 2024-09-05 13:56:44 -0700
  • 9d7a48ed6c Added a test to validate structure alignment and padding Sam Lantinga 2024-09-05 11:17:32 -0700
  • 9e850bdcfa
    docs: Update the migration doc with SDL_SetWindowModalFor() changes Frank Praznik 2024-09-05 16:19:39 -0400
  • c0b15e57f4 cmake: disable GPU backends for winrt Ozkan Sezer 2024-09-05 22:10:10 +0300
  • f494658f9c SDL_gpu.c: remove BOM. Ozkan Sezer 2024-09-05 22:10:02 +0300
  • cb2919ac55 [GPU] MinGW build fixes: Ozkan Sezer 2024-09-05 18:27:00 +0300
  • 22aeb1bbba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-05 19:23:35 +0000
  • a46e7027ce video: Allow setting the parents of toplevel windows Frank Praznik 2024-06-29 17:07:53 -0400
  • 0f38c1a46a cmake: disable GPU backends for winrt Ozkan Sezer 2024-09-05 22:10:10 +0300
  • 419037aded SDL_gpu.c: remove BOM. Ozkan Sezer 2024-09-05 22:10:02 +0300
  • 63ee093ca0 testmultiaudio: initialize audio through SDL_test framework Anonymous Maarten 2024-09-02 01:46:24 +0200
  • c2e76237e7 SDL_test: move argument parsing into SDL_test Anonymous Maarten 2024-09-01 23:18:36 +0200
  • 5ea74cc630 SDL_test: make argument parsing extendable Anonymous Maarten 2024-06-22 00:51:56 +0200
  • 989ea15fe9 SDL_test: Remove unused common_usage_* static char pointers Anonymous Maarten 2024-06-21 23:25:23 +0200
  • cdc905d699 Don't allocate in SDLTest_GenerateRunSeed Anonymous Maarten 2024-06-21 21:01:35 +0200
  • 7eddfa7354 SDL_test: pass data pointer to unit tests Anonymous Maarten 2024-09-01 17:51:04 +0200
  • b3a2149681 [GPU] MinGW build fixes: Ozkan Sezer 2024-09-05 18:27:00 +0300
  • af4c6682ce Sync SDL3 wiki -> header SDL Wiki Bot 2024-09-05 16:59:20 +0000
  • 4e852527b6
    video: Allow setting the parents of toplevel windows Frank Praznik 2024-06-29 17:07:53 -0400
  • cba5ccb9cf GPU: Fix documentation formatting cosmonaut 2024-09-05 09:57:26 -0700
  • 42a0df91bf
    Add padding for non-32-bit-aligned types in structs (#10701) Evan Hemsley 2024-09-05 09:52:57 -0700
  • 387774ab8a Build config flags are either defined or undefined, never 0 Sam Lantinga 2024-09-05 06:37:20 -0700
  • ee70b5766b Build config flags are either defined or undefined, never 0 Sam Lantinga 2024-09-05 06:37:20 -0700
  • 26b8069300 Break up 16-bit padding cosmonaut 2024-09-05 09:06:21 -0700
  • e3fd581aca GPU: vulkan: Respect swapchain minImageCount David Gow 2024-09-05 13:47:54 +0800
  • e5bb4fa90f Fixed memory leak in testthread Sam Lantinga 2024-07-28 07:51:31 -0700
  • ba9b075eba Use atomic variables for thread communication Sam Lantinga 2024-09-05 05:35:03 -0700
  • 224a37faab Fixed memory leak in testthread Sam Lantinga 2024-07-28 07:51:31 -0700
  • a75227aaeb Use atomic variables for thread communication Sam Lantinga 2024-09-05 05:35:03 -0700
  • b00bb21507 Added -Wl,--no-undefined-version to Android.mk Sam Lantinga 2024-09-05 06:46:14 -0700